The reservoir for water

A drip <a href="filter”>https://kingranks.com/author/guiltytaiwan4-164215/”>filter coffee maker is a clever machine that turns a cup of ground beans and water into a cup of hot coffee. The water reservoir as well as the filter basket the carafe, as well as the showerhead are all designed to ensure that the flavors and oils from the coffee grounds are extracted optimally.

The reservoir of water is a big bucket that stores the brewing liquid until it’s required. It’s usually made of glass or plastic and is a crucial element in the process of brewing. The reservoir is placed on the top of the base plate for the pot. It is usually heated to prevent the water from cooling too quickly.

The water is drained from the reservoir through an orange tube and then transferred to the heating element, which heats both the water and the plate the pot sits on. The heated water then flows through an lined tube to the faucet, where it is sprinkled over the ground coffee. The coffee grounds are then soaked in the water, which causes the hot liquid to fall through the filter into the carafe below.

The filter basket

A drip filter coffee maker has a filter basket that contains ground coffee. When hot water passes through the grounds, it is drips through tiny openings at the bottom of the <a href="filter”>https://wayranks.com/author/dinghypolo81-179973/”>filter coffee makers basket. Typically, these openings are covered with small pieces of paper or even metal. The basket also features a showerhead to evenly distribute the hot water over the grounds, which leads to the consistent extraction of flavors and oils from every part of the beans. The shape and size can have a significant effect on the quality of the brewed coffee.

For example cone filters typically have a tapered shape which concentrates the flow of water across the grounds, which can lead to an extended extraction time and a richer flavor profile. Basket filters however have a flat bottom that allows the water to disperse more evenly. This may result in less flavor, however it can also reduce the chance of under- or over-extraction.

The choice between a cone or a basket <a href="filter”>http://promarket.in.ua/user/napkinbrazil64/”>filter coffee maker with timer is mostly based on your personal preferences. Some coffee drinkers prefer the full-flavored extraction that comes from cone filters, whereas others prefer the less intense flavor profile of a basket filter. The heating element

The heating element is an essential element in any drip coffee machine. It’s responsible for two functions heating the water to the optimal temperature for brewing, and ensuring that the coffee remains warm after it’s made. This is done using an aluminum tube and a heatplate that is placed under the carafe. The heating element is made of an aluminum piece that emits heat when electricity passes through. This causes the water to heat up when it travels through the tube.

Once the water has been heated, it will begin to bubble. This helps push the water upwards and out of tubing into the filter holder containing the coffee grounds. The water drips down into the grounds to extract flavor. It is dripped over the grounds in a particular pattern that is designed to ensure that all of the grounds are fully saturated so they can produce an even brew.

The one-way valve is located in the tank holding the water, or in the tube carrying the water. It prevents hot water from flowing into the cold reservoir. This is important, as it could make your coffee taste sour or cause electricity to be wasted.

The majority of drip coffee makers make use of switches and timers that regulate the flow of water and how long it’s allowed to remain in the coffee grounds. The machine can also detect when the coffee is done making, and shut off its heating plates automatically. This is beneficial since it can prevent burning or over-extracted coffee.
